Looking back at Gawler’s history through the columns of the Bunyip Newspaper with Janette and Kay from Wednesday 24th June 2026
150 years ago; man saved from drowning, 100 years ago; monetary assistance required for Hutchinson Maternity Ward, 50 years ago; $55 jackpot for Gawler Greyhound race, 25 years ago; Gawler High students have Holden training, 10 years ago; bulk billing services cut.
